Miêu tả:Since the Spaniard conquering, there are legends about the existence of some very rich minesnear Tisingal and La Estrella located in Costa Rica, first reported by Juan Vázquez de Coronado. During the XIX century, there were at least ten expeditions looking for the famous mines. At the end of the XIX century,occurred an intention of colonization and exploitation of Talamanca. The geologist William M. Gabb denied theexistence of big mines and von Frantzius considered that they may be located in Honduras.
